Who We Are
At RelationalAI, we’re solving one of the most important challenges in artificial intelligence: how to teach large language models the logic, semantics, and business context of the modern enterprise.
Frontier models are trained almost entirely on public data — they can speak about the world, but they don’t understand your business. We fix that.
RelationalAI has pioneered a breakthrough called Superalignment — technology that enables LLMs to learn natively from private, structured enterprise data inside the data cloud.
By combining this with relational knowledge graphs and our proprietary neuro/symbolic-relational reasoners, we deliver trustworthy decision intelligence: systems that use semantic models to truly understand how a business operates and can reason across its data to drive better outcomes.
We’re a globally distributed team of engineers, scientists, and builders redefining how AI learns from data. We believe that high-stakes decisions deserve frontier intelligence — intelligence that’s explainable, aligned, and grounded in reality.

In this role, you'll tackle this through building advanced profiling and observability infrastructure, working with teams to fix performance issues (or just fixing them yourselves), and contributing to design reviews across the organization to ensure a performance-oriented mindset and culture through Engineering. We’re solving difficult problems at RelationalAI, and in Performance Engineering, you get to touch it all: distributed systems, database internals, mathematical optimization solvers, GNNs, GraphRAG, and other GenAI.
You’ll have :
- 7+ years of experience in performance engineering and benchmarking, focusing on large-scale data systems.
- Experience with distributed tracing and observability tools like Datadog, Honeycomb, LogicMonitor, or something similar.
- We’re language agnostic (but if you’re curious, we mostly use Python and Go)
- Extensive hands-on experience with performance engineering methodologies and best practices.
- Expertise in identifying and resolving performance bottlenecks using profiling tools and tracing.
- Deep understanding of distributed computing systems and architecture, with a focus on data-intensive applications.
- A proven track record of collaborating with other engineering teams to drive customer-centric outcomes.
Compensation Range of $140,000 to $220,000, depending on experience level and location.

What We Do
Knowledge Graphs without Compromises
At RelationalAI, we are building the world’s fastest, most scalable, most expressive, most open relational knowledge graph management system (RKGMS), built on top of the world’s only complete relational reasoning engine that uses the knowledge and data captured in enterprise databases to learn and reason.
The results are stunning.
World-class talent driving knowledge graph innovation
We believe that future enterprise systems will be built with relational knowledge graphs as a foundation and that each component of the system will either be learned (via machine learning) or declared (via a reasoner).
The days of instructing the computer, step-by-step, on how to perform a task will be behind us.
Systems built this way, with fewer compute and human resources will increase margins, accelerate growth, and strengthen defensive moats.
At RelationalAI, we have brought together a group of leading researchers, data scientists, computer scientists and software engineers with extensive experience applying novel technologies to a wide range of complex problems in multiple industries.
Our team benefits from this unique combination of in-house expertise and active collaboration with the world’s foremost research institutions in areas ranging from machine learning and operations research to databases and programming languages.
